The BRICS 2026 Summit will be held from September 12 to 13, 2026, in New Delhi’s Bharat Mandapam with world leaders, including Russian President Vladimir Putin, set to attend the event in the national capital. The Delhi Traffic Police and the Delhi Police have been issuing traffic advisories for commuters and the public at large to ease their commute and help manage the security arrangements of the dignitaries attending BRICS 2026.
